MS is still in excellent condition to stay on their current course. Sales for 360 are still very good, so the gap between it and the PS3 is closing very slowly.

Exclusive game lineups are compareable this year, both systems have some great software coming out.

They would benefit a LOT from a price drop in NA, but until Sony's within 1million installed base, I think they have room to maintain their current pricing. I would say the price would definitely have to drop before Sony overtook them to have an extended and meaningful impact.

I think we would be lucky to see the price drop in November. It would have a major impact on holiday sales though, especially with current economic conditions.
